For the last two seasons, the BG Baby Shads have out produced everything else in my tackle box. And pink/chartreuse seems to be the best color. Fished on a 1/16 oz. plain jig head. I'm also a fan of the roadrunner types with tied marabou, slow rolled along the bottom. And if it's ice out, it is hard to beat a plain 1/32 oz. marabou jig (or two in tandem) fished below a bobber. :)

It would be a tie between a 1/16oz marabou Roadrunner in solid chartreuse and a 1/16oz ball head weedless (Y guard) jighead with a blue/char solid body plastic minnow (custom made). The Roadrunner for open water, and the weedless jig for probing cover.
